2

シナリオ: 通話が受信され、発信者は次のコードを使用して会議に配置されます

var response = new TwilioResponse();
response
  .Say("Please wait while we attempt to locate the person you were trying to reach.")
  .DialConference(string.Format("{0} Waiting Room", digits), new { beep = "false"})
return TwiML(response);

ここで、モバイル ユーザーの電話にダイヤルアウトして接続し、発信者を受け入れるかボイス メールに送信するように求める必要があります。DialConference が開始されると、最初の発信者は保留になり、TwiML は処理されなくなると想定しています。したがって、新しい呼び出しを開始する唯一の方法は、RestAPI を使用することです。

しかし、私は .net ヘルパーの流暢な構文を使用したいと考えています。流暢な構文を使用して同時ダイヤルを実行する例を知っている場合は、Conference 動詞でも機能するはずです。

TwiML を使用して、受信した通話を会議室に入れながら発信通話を開始するにはどうすればよいですか?

4

1 に答える 1

1

Twilio エバンジェリストはこちら。

TwiML のみを使用して、発信者 A を会議に参加させてから発信者 B にダイヤルする方法はありません。上記の例では、Twilio はダイヤルに到達すると TwiML の実行を停止し、発信者 A が会議を離れるまで再開しません。

ただし、コール スクリーニングだけが必要な場合は、次の HowTo を参照してください。これは、会議なしで方法を示しています。

http://www.twilio.com/docs/howto/callscreening

それが役立つことを願っています。

于 2013-08-01T00:46:16.343 に答える